M. Wakasa et H. Hayashi, MAGNETIC-FIELD EFFECT ON THE DYNAMIC BEHAVIOR OF A RADICAL PAIR INVOLVING AN SN-CENTERED RADICAL, Chemical physics letters, 229(1-2), 1994, pp. 122-126
The photoreduction of xanthone with triethyltinhydride in a sodium dod
ecylsulfate solution was investigated with the aid of a time-resolved
ESR and a nanosecond laser flash photolysis. Upon irradiation of xanth
one with triethyltinhydride, the hydrogen abstraction occurred and the
ketyl-type and cyclohexadienyl-type radicals were observed by CIDEP s
pectra. The escaped xanthone ketyl radical increased with increasing m
agnetic field strength up to 1.29 T. The observed magnetic filed effec
ts can be interpreted by a combination of the hyperfine coupling and t
he relaxation mechanisms in the case of a triplet radical pair.
